Nine Corinthians fans remain hospitalized in hospitals in Belo Horizonte and Betim, in the metropolitan region of the capital, after a bus accident that left seven dead in the early hours of Sunday (20) on Rodovia Fernão Dias, in Igarapé, also in the metropolitan region. One is in serious condition.
The bodies of the seven fans were released late last night by the IML (Legal Medical Institute) of Betim. The bus was returning to Taubaté (SP) after the match between Cruzeiro and Corinthians, which ended in a 1-1 tie, at Mineirão.
The accident occurred around 2:50 am. The bus was transporting 43 fans from the Gaviões da Fiel headquarters in Vale do Paraíba. According to information from the Fire Department, the driver would have shouted that he had no brakes moments before the vehicle hit a ravine and overturned on a downhill stretch of the track.
The PRF (Federal Highway Police) reported that the technical expertise on the accident will be carried out by the Civil Police later this Monday (21).
Of the nine fans who remain hospitalized, eight, including the one in serious condition, are at the Betim Regional Hospital. The fan is in the CTI (Intensive Care Center). The others present a stable condition.
“All hospitalized patients continue to receive proper medical care. Detailed information on the health status of patients is being passed on directly to family members and/or guardians”, says, in a note, the Municipality of Betim.
One of the fans was taken to Hospital de Pronto-Socorro João XXIII, in Belo Horizonte. The health institution released the following statement:
“Because it is an individual and identifiable case, we cannot pass on health status or any other information, in compliance with the LGPD (General Law for the Protection of Personal Data) and the confidentiality of the medical record”.
